How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Historic Concord?
| Bedroom | Average Price | Cheapest Price | Highest Price |
|---|---|---|---|
| Historic Concord Studio Apartments | $2,412 | $2,100 | $2,800 |
| Historic Concord 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,593 | $1,277 | $3,930 |
| Historic Concord 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,644 | $1,532 | $10,000+ |
| Historic Concord 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,741 | $2,405 | $10,000+ |
